Kleanbus achieves sustainability and ethics status

Kleanbus, which is to offer a diesel-to-electric power conversion for buses, has achieved pending B-Corporation status. This status is awarded to organisations excelling in making a sustainable and ethical impact, and striving for an inclusive, equitable, and regenerative economy. Wales sets out plan for nationwide bus franchising

Wales is proposing to roll out centralised, national bus franchising and co-ordinate its councils to create a new bus network integrated with other public transport. DfT consults on ending sales of non-zero-emission coaches

DfT is ​seeking feedback on proposals to progress ending the sale of new non-zero-emission buses. The Government body is also launching a call for evidence on phasing out the sale of new, non-zero emission coaches and minibuses. Million more passengers potential with green buses, says Stagecoach

More than one million new passengers could be attracted to use the UK’s bus networks through the switch to zero emission buses, according to a report published by Stagecoach.
